Ghost Targaryen Posted May 2, 2024 Posted May 2, 2024 Hi with the recent general update, on or about 4/26/24. I have several modules where the communications key \ no longer works and I cannot bring up the main communications menu. The \ key works with the F15c, F16c, and brings up the main communications menu. The \ key no longer works with the following modules, F5e, P-51D, P-47D or the AJS 37. Does anyone have a suggestion? ED Team Lord Vader Posted May 3, 2024 ED Team Posted May 3, 2024 Hi @Ghost Targaryen Indeed there has been no change to this assignment. However, people here already gave you an idea of some things that can happen, such has trying to run Easy Comms in missions or servers where that's turned off, this will force you to use the proper radio comm switches for communication. Try mapping the comm switches or PTT buttons for each plane and see if it helps. Esquadra 701 - DCS Portugal - Discord
MAXsenna Posted May 5, 2024 Posted May 5, 2024 Use RAlt + \ instead, as \ is for ground comms only now, unless you've enabled Easy Comms, which will be depricated at a later stage, or use FC3.Cheers! Sent from my SM-A536B using Tapatalk
